Wilhelmine "Minnie" Thiede Lohman was the daughter of John Thiede and Maria Schumacher and the wife of Herman Henry Lohman. Before her marriage she worked as a seamstress.
Milwaukee newspaper obituary: "LOHMAN: Nov. 19. Minnie Lohman, aged 70 years, residence, 1422 S. 16th st. beloved mother of Archie, Mrs. Etta Carroll, grandmother of Virginia, Ruth and Jimmie Carroll; also survived by 1 daughter-in-law and 1 son-in-law. Funeral Monday, Nov. 23 at 1:30 p.m. from the Lohman funeral home, 804 W. Greenfield Av., to the Lutheran St. Martini church. Interment Pilgrims Rest."
Death notice from Milwaukee Journal, Nov. 20, 1936, p. 11:
"Mrs. Minnie Lohman, a lifelong resident of Milwaukee and proprietor of the funeral and livery firm of H. H. Lohman & Son, since the death of her husband, Herman, in 1924 died Thursday at her home, 1422 S. Sixteenth st. after an illness of a year. Mrs. Lohman was born in Milwaukee 70 years ago, a daughter of the late John Thiede, pioneer grading contractor. She was a member of the Ladies' Auxiliary of the South Side Old Settlers' club, the Ladies' Auxiliary of the G. U. G. Germania No. 1 and for many years had been a member of the St. Martini Lutheran church. Her sister-in-law, Mrs. Fredericka Lohman, died Monday. Surviving are a daughter, Mrs. Ray Carroll; a son, Archie H., operator of the funeral business and three grandchildren. Funeral services will be held at the Lohman chapel, 804 w. Greenfield av. at 1:30 p.m. Monday and at St. Martini church at 2 p.m.Burial will be at Pilgrims' Rest Cemetery."
